Veggie Patty

In a food processor

  • 1/2 can of garbanzo beans
  • 1/2 can of black beans
  • 1/2 cup of raw sunflower seeds  (i recommend toasting for added flavor)
  • 1/4 cup of dry roasted peas
  • 1 table spoon of soy sauce
  • 1/4 teaspoon of Xanthum Gum  (or less, it’s sticky stuff)
  • 2 table sp of dill
  • 1 table sp of Dijon mustard
  • 1 tsp of cumin
  • 1/2  tsp paprika

Saute in olive oil

  • 1 onion  (chopped)
  • 3 cloves of garlic (minced)
  • 2 carrots (chopped)
  • 3 mushrooms (to bind)
  • 1 1/2 tsp of salt
  • 1 1/2 tsp pepper

In one bowl mush it all together with your hands and form into patties.  Not too thick, because they won’t cook all the way through.   Let stand in refrigerator for 2 to 3 hours to firm up.  When ready, put them on hot grill (medium flame) approx 4 to 5 min per side.
